Transaction 70113f4d21a13e23bc3621efb2c07e134d61560df0fc1ab0352299dd2e795000
1 Input
1 Output
-
70113f4d21a13e23bc3621efb2c07e134d61560df0fc1ab0352299dd2e795000:0
- value
- 637762
- script pubkey
- OP_0 OP_PUSHBYTES_20 16957316ea24ede82abe5c24f15b9751ab699762
- address
- bc1qz62hx9h2ynk7s247tsj0zkuh2x4kn9mzhuwe46